Overview

OTTOLOCK CAMO is designed for quick stops and protecting against theft opportunists.. Weighing just 175g and coiling to a compact 3 inch diameter, OTTOLOCK is truly portable and always there when you need it. OTTOLOCK is not a replacement for a U-Lock. For maximum security, use a redundant locking method with both a U-Lock and a secondary lock.

See our Use Guidelines for theft risk assessment.

  • · COMPACT: Coils to just 3 inches diameter. Easy to always carry.
  • · LIGHTWEIGHT: 30" (175g).
  • · DURABLE: Features Cerakote® ceramic paint and Santoprene® non-marring coating.
  • · CONVENIENT: Keyless resettable combination.
  • · TESTED IN EXTREME TEMPERATURE ENVIRONMENTS

SECURITY

What is the design intent behind OTTOLOCK?

OTTOLOCK is designed for quick stops and protecting against theft opportunists, while simultaneously meeting desired low weight and compact size requirements. OTTOLOCK is not designed for overnight or long duration security in high-crime metropolitan areas.


How does OTTOLOCK compare to other types of locks?


Click here to see OTTOLOCK stand up to bolt cutters compared to a cable lock.


How secure is OTTOLOCK? Will it replace my U-Lock?

We have tested the product under many failure modes including tensile pull, torsion, impact, flame temperature and more. You can watch several testing videos on YouTube to see how the OTTOLOCK stands up. OTTOLOCK is stronger than a cable lock against common theft tools such as bolt cutters or wire cutters. Specific to shears, hacksaw, or angle grinder theft attempts, a motivated thief will be able to defeat the OTTOLOCK in a relatively short period of time. It is important to note that all locks can be defeated with proper tools, technique and time.

OTTOLOCK is not a replacement for a U-Lock. For maximum security, use a redundant locking method with both a U-Lock and a secondary lock. Read more about OTTOLOCK Use Guidelines.

Which length OTTOLOCK do I choose for bicycle use?

Your lock up application makes a difference as to which length is the right choice. Many "weight weenies" or serious riders prefer the 18" as it works great for a mid-ride stop and locking a single tube to a post or pole up to 4-5" diameter. The 18" fits in or cinched around a small saddle bag. The 30" is more universal and better for horizontal racks or grabbing hard-to-reach features. It will lock a frame and wheel to a post or pole, or two bikes together. The 60" is what you need if you want to lock both wheels and frame to a post or pole, or secure several bikes. Click here to see how each length compares.


What is the band made of?

The band is made of ten (10) total layers – a combination of high-temper stainless steel and braided DuPont™ Kevlar® internally, and anti-scratch Santoprene® on the exterior.

OTTOLOCK band


Can OTTOLOCK be daisy-chained?

Yes! You can connect multiple OTTOLOCKS together for added length.

TROUBLESHOOTING

My OTTOLOCK is stuck (locked bicycle). What can I do?

If your lock button will not depress or doesn't open on combination, it is possible the last digit of your code was accidentally reset somehow. Start with the code you think is right and try rolling the last the last number up one digit until you've tried all nine remaining numbers (e.g. if code is 1-2-3, try 1-2-4, 1-2-5, 1-2-6....1-2-9....1-2-1). If this does not work your lock button may be broken or jammed, and you will need to cut the lock from the bicycle if locked. Contact us at support@ottodesignworks.com for further assistance.


My OTTOLOCK tumblers are stuck and won't turn. What can I do?

Your lock may be partially engaged in combination reset mode. It's important to use a push pin, not a safety pin or paperclip, as they do not have the necessary strength required. Try the following steps:

Step 1: Confirm that the button still pushes in. You may need use some extra force in getting the button to press flush to the lock head (do not press on a table or hard surface). This may free up the locked wheels.

Step 2: If still stuck, try to reset the combination again using a push pin, making sure to push it all the way in until it stops. There should be an audible click, but it is sometimes difficult to hear. Activating the reset and pushing the button flush to the lock head should free up the wheels.

If none of those steps worked... The breakaway button may be been activated. This would mean you will be unable to withdraw the band from the lock head. You can determine if the breakaway has been activated by seeing if the button looks a little crooked. You may need to look from several angles. If the breakaway button has been activated then the lock is no longer functional. Contact us at support@ottodesignworks.com for further assistance.


Crooked angle = activated breakaway button

For additional assistance, watch our Resetting the Combination and OTTOLOCK Troubleshooting videos.


Why does my OTTOLOCK band slide out of the lock without pushing the button?

To engage the lock, do not press the button and give a little push/pull on the band in both directions. This will ensure the locking pawl is seated and engaged in the band teeth and stop it from sliding freely.


Push/pull on the band a little to get it to fully engage and lock in

INSTRUCTIONS

How do you lock & unlock OTTOLOCK?

TO LOCK:

  1. 1. Undo ladder strap.
  2. 2. Uncoil band.
  3. 3. Set lock tumblers to current combination (factory default is 0-0-0) between the two raised indicators.
  4. 4. Press button until flush.
  5. 5. Insert band into opening under tumblers while holding button.
  6. 6. Release button.
  7. 7. Spin tumblers. OTTOLOCK is now locked.

TO UNLOCK:

  1. 1. Set tumblers to current combination (factory default is 0-0-0).
  2. 2. Press button and pull band to unlock.
  3. 3. Coil band around your hand and over lock head and set in place with ladder strap.

How do you reset the OTTOLOCK combination?

You can change the combination from the factory setting to a combo of your choice. This is really handy if you have multiple OTTOLOCKs and need to remember easily. To reset the combination:

  1. 1. Set tumblers to current combination (factory default is 0-0-0).
  2. 2. Insert a thumbtack/push pin* all the way into the small hole on the side of the lock head until it stops.
  3. 3. Remove the pin.
  4. 4. Turn the wheels to the desired combination.
  5. 5. Firmly press the button until flush to set.
  6. * NOTE: using a paperclip or safety pin is not recommended.

Watch the video demonstration of how to reset the combination. If you're having trouble, watch the troubleshooting video.


How do you coil the OTTOLOCK?

Always coil the band around the lock head in order to avoid permanent damage to the lock band.


How do you use the OTTOLOCK Pro Mount?

The OTTOLOCK Pro Mount is a rugged bike mount designed to securely hold your OTTOLOCK on the top tube (A), seat tube (B), or seat post (C). It comes with two interchangeable seat beds to accommodate both aero and round tubes, and is ideal for either the 30” or 60” OTTOLOCK. We advise putting the lock head near the post or tube you mount to so that the weight is closer to the bike frame. We've tested the heck out of the Pro Mount on long gravel rides and 5-hr MTB adventures and there is no problem holding the OTTOLOCK in place. Get the step-by-step assembly and installation instructions.

OTTO Mount


How do you use the OTTO Mount?

The OTTO Mount is a simple, silicone mount recommended for use with the 18" OTTOLOCK only. It's important to be sure and hook all four (4) of the silicone tabs to the ladder strap if you use the OTTO Mount to carry your lock on your bike. The fit should be snug but do not over-stretch or over-tighten. Also, we advise putting the lock head near the post or tube you mount to so that the weight is closer to the bike frame.
